AirtableとSheetsの間でタスクデータを同期する

AirtableとSheetsの間でタスクデータを同期する

両方でタスクを管理する Airtable さらに Google Sheets ことは大変です。データの二重入力、古い情報、無駄な時間がかかります。これらのツールを同期することで、更新が自動化され、時間を節約でき、エラーが減ります。それらを接続するための3つの方法から選択できます:

  • 一方向同期:Airtableの Data Fetcher を使用してSheetsからAirtableにデータを取得します。セットアップは迅速ですが、一方向に限定されています。
  • 双方向同期以下のようなツール Unito または Zapier は、両方向に更新をフローさせることができます。動的なワークフローに最適です。
  • API統合:上級ユーザー向けに、APIは同期に対する完全な制御を提供しますが、技術スキルが必要です。

各方法により、タスク、予算、またはカレンダーを管理しているかどうかに関わらず、データは正確で最新に保たれます。適切なアプローチはニーズによって異なります。シンプルなインポート、双方向更新、またはカスタムソリューションです。

統合方法 Google Sheets さらに Airtable (2026)

Google Sheets

AirtableとGoogle Sheetsを統合用に設定する

統合プロセスに進む前に、両方のプラットフォームのデータ構造と権限が適切に整列されていることを確認し、アクティブな Adalo アカウント(データベース駆動のウェブアプリおよびApple App StoreとGoogle Playに公開されたネイティブiOSおよびAndroidアプリ向けのノーコードアプリビルダー)を持っていることを確認してください。

クリーンなデータ構造は、統合成功の80%を左右します。

このセットアップには通常約10~20分かかります。適切な構成により、2つのツール間のスムーズで効率的なデータ同期が保証されます。

Airtableベースを構成する

同期したいAirtableベースとテーブルを特定することから始めます。ベースに次のようなキー列が含まれていることを確認します タスク名, 割り当て先, 支払期日および ステータス。双方向同期を有効にするために、 最終更新時間 フィールドを追加して変更を追跡します。Airtableのネイティブ同期機能を使用する予定の場合、ワークスペース内で オーナー権限 が必要です。Airtableの同期APIはビジネスおよびエンタープライズスケールプランでのみアクセス可能であることに注意してください。

Google シートを構成する

Google シートのヘッダー行がAirtableテーブルの構造を反映していることを確認してください。列名にアンダースコアを使用します(例: Task_Status 「タスク ステータス」の代わりに)APIマッピングの問題を避けるため。マージされたセルと空の行を削除します。これらもマッピングエラーを引き起こす可能性があります。 Task_ID 列を追加してフォーミュラを使用します =ROW()-1 一意の識別子を生成します。Airtableの単一選択フィールドとの一貫性を保つために、ステータスと優先度などの列にデータ検証ドロップダウンを適用します。

アクセスとAPIの認証情報を取得する

最新の統合では、OAuthが標準です。AirtableとGoogleアカウントにログインして、必要な権限を付与します。Googleアカウントが 編集権限 を作業しているスプレッドシートに対して持っていることを確認してください。一部のツールでは、 Google Workspaceマーケットプレイスからアドオンをインストールする必要がある場合があります。APIベースの方法を選択した場合、Airtable個人アクセストークンが必要です。この方法は通常、中程度の技術知識を必要とします。

AirtableとGoogle Sheetsを同期するための3つの方法

AirtableとGoogle Sheetsを同期するための3つの方法の比較

AirtableとGoogle Sheetsを同期するための3つの方法の比較

AirtableとGoogle Sheetsの間でタスクデータを同期することは3つの方法で実行できます。各方法は、異なるレベルの技術専門知識と同期ニーズに対応しています。シンプルなインポート、動的な双方向同期、または完全にカスタマイズ可能なソリューションを探している場合でも、オプションがあります。

方法1:Airtableエクステンションを使用した一方向同期

アプリのコア構造(スクリーン、コンポーネント、データベースコレクション、基本的なアクション)を生成します。そこから、ドラッグアンドドロップツールを使用してデザインと機能を微調整します。 Data Fetcher エクステンションは、Google SheetsからAirtableへデータを取得するシンプルな方法です。セットアップは迅速です(約10~20分)で、コーディングスキルは必要ありません。ただし、この方法ではデータフローのみが可能です Google SheetsからAirtableへそのため、Airtableの変更はスプレッドシートを更新しません。

開始するには、 Data Fetcher エクステンションをAirtableのマーケットプレイスから追加します。新しいリクエストを作成し、 Google Sheets をソースとして選択し、OAuthを介して接続を認可します。その後、同期したいスプレッドシートとシートを選択し、列をAirtableフィールドにマップします。

重複エントリを避けるために、 フィールドに基づいて更新 オプションを高度な設定の下で使用し、 Task_IDなどの一意のフィールドを選択します。構成されたら、クリックします 保存して実行 最初の同期を開始するために。

継続的な更新については、以下を使用してください スケジュール タブで、同期を毎時間または毎日の間隔で自動化します。スケジュール自動化には有料のData Fetcher プランが必要ですが、手動同期は引き続き無料です。

「Data Fetcher は信じられないほど簡単で分かりやすいです。API やデータの経験がなくても、チーム全体で外部データをシームレスに簡単に統合できます。」

  • Thomas Coiner、ProU Sports CEO

方法 2: サードパーティツールとの双方向同期

両方向での更新が必要な場合、以下のようなツール Unito または Zapier は双方向同期を提供します。このセットアップは 20~45 分かかり、基本的な技術知識のみが必要です。

まずツールのインターフェースを通じて Airtable と Google Sheets のアカウントを接続します。2つのプラットフォーム間でフィールドをマップし、各フィールドが双方向に同期するか一方向に同期するかを指定します。同期する前に、 最終更新時間 フィールドを Airtable に追加します - ほとんどのツールは変更を追跡するためにこれに依存しています。

整理を保つために、関連するデータのみを同期するようにフィルターを適用します。たとえば、「アクティブ」または「進行中」としてマークされたタスクのみを同期するルールを設定できます。これにより、ワークスペースが不要な情報で散らかることがなくなります。

重要: 多くのサードパーティツールは、 UnitoID または Last Modified などの非表示追跡列を Google Sheet に追加します。これらの列を非表示にすることはできますが、削除するとこの同期全体が中断されます。

Zapier などのツールの場合、2つのワークフローを作成する必要があります。1つは Airtable の変更によってトリガーされ、もう1つは Google Sheets の更新用です。無料の Zapier プランは 15 分ごとに同期され、有料プラン (月額 $19.99 以上) はより高速な更新を提供します。

さらに柔軟性が必要な場合は、API ベースの統合を検討してください。

方法 3: API ベースの統合

完全な制御を求める場合、直接 API 接続が最善です。このアプローチはより技術的で、中級のスキルが必要であり、セットアップに 45~120 分かかります。

開始するには、Airtable から個人用アクセストークンを取得し、Google Sheet に必要な権限があることを確認します。 Apipheny などのツールまたはカスタムスクリプトは、API リクエストの管理に役立ちます。API エンドポイント URL と HTTP メソッド (例: GET でデータを取得、POST でレコードを作成、PATCH で更新) を指定し、JSON フィールドを Airtable または Google Sheets の列にマップします。

以下のような一意識別子を使用して、 Task_ID または Record_ID、更新により既存レコードが変更され、重複が作成されないようにします。API リクエストを間隔でスケジュール設定して、手作業なくデータを同期させたままにします。

機能 Data Fetcher サードパーティツール API統合
セットアップ時間 10~20 分 20~45 分 45~120 分
技術スキル 必要なし 最小限 中級者
同期方向 一方向のみ 双方向 構成可能
同期速度 スケジュール済み リアルタイム~15 分 構成可能
最適用途 シンプルなインポート 双方向更新 カスタムニーズ

これらの方法を使用する組織は、開発サイクルが高速化され (従来のコーディングより最大 90% 高速)、データ入力エラーが 40~60% 削減されることを報告しています。シンプルさを求める場合でも高度なカスタマイズを求める場合でも、ワークフローに適した同期方法があります。

データマッピングおよび正確な同期のためのデータのフォーマット

統合がセットアップされたら、次のステップはデータがスムーズに同期されることを確認することです。このプロセスの中心は データマッピングです。Airtable と Google Sheets 間でフィールドがどの程度整列しているかは、同期の成功に直接影響します。形式の不一致はエラー、重複エントリ、または同期失敗につながる可能性があります。しかし心配しないでください - いくつかの簡単なルールに従うことで、これらの問題を回避できます。

「清潔なデータ構造があなたの統合成功の 80% を決定します。」 - Adalo チーム

プラットフォーム間のフィールドタイプを揃える

シームレスな同期のためには、各 Airtable フィールドタイプが Google Sheets に対応するものを持つことを確認してください。たとえば、Airtable の「単一選択」フィールドは Sheets のデータ検証ドロップダウンと最適にペアになります。正確にしてください - ドロップダウンオプションは完全に一致する必要があります。たとえば、Airtable の「進行中」が Sheets に「進行中」として表示されてはいけません。

日付を扱う場合は、常に YYYY-MM-DD 形式を使用してください。これにより、ソートの誤りが回避され、API が日付を一貫して解釈できます。データに時間が含まれている場合は、Airtable の日付構成で「時間フィールドを含める」設定を有効にしてください。

テキストフィールドの場合は、プレーンテキスト形式に固定してください。マージされたセルを使用することは避けてください。列ヘッダーについては、スペースをアンダースコアに置き換えてください - Task_Status 「タスク ステータス」の代わりに使用できます。この小さな調整により、APIマッピングエラーを防ぐことができます。さらに、先頭にゼロが含まれるフィールド(「030」など)を操作している場合は、Google シートの列をプレーンテキスト形式に設定して、それらのゼロを保持します。

フィールドタイプを整列させるための簡単なリファレンステーブルです:

Airtableフィールドタイプ Google シート相当品 フォーマット要件
単一/複数選択 データ検証ドロップダウン オプションは正確に一致する必要があります
日付 日付列 YYYY-MM-DD形式を使用します
テキスト/長いテキスト 標準列 結合セルを避ける
最終更新時間 「最終更新」列 更新の追跡に必要です

データ更新用の一意のキーを設定します

重複レコードを回避し、更新が正しい行に適用されるようにするには、両方のプラットフォームで Task_ID 列を作成します。Google シートでは、数式を使用して一意のIDを自動生成できます =ROW()-1。これにより、各行に一意の番号が自動的に割り当てられ、手動入力の手間が省けます。

Airtableで「最終更新時刻」フィールド(「最終更新者」とは異なります)を追加します。このフィールドにより、同期エンジンは変更を正確に追跡できます。Adaloの統合フレームワークは、プラットフォーム全体の更新を一貫性を保つための一意のキーのような重要性を強調しています。

統合ツールをセットアップするときは、「フィールドに基づいて更新」というラベルの付いたオプションを探して Task_ID 列を選択します。これにより、重複を作成するのではなく、既存のレコードが更新されるようになります。同期をセットアップした後に列の名前を変更した場合は、統合ツールに戻ってフィールドマッピングを更新して、すべてがスムーズに実行されるようにすることを忘れないでください。

を使用したタスク管理アプリの構築 Adalo 統合

Airtableまたは Google シートのデータが同期され、適切にフォーマットされたら、ブラウザーのログインを不要にしてチームにタスクへの直接アクセスを提供するモバイルアプリまたはWebアプリを作成できます。Adaloは SheetBridge (Google シートの場合)または 外部コレクション (Airtableとシートのいずれかまたは両方の場合)を使用して、同期されたデータにシームレスに接続します。この接続により、スプレッドシートとiOS、Android、およびWebで動作するネイティブアプリの間にリアルタイムリンクが形成されます。

データソースをリンクした後、Adaloは列を自動的に検出し、約10~20分で一致するコレクションをセットアップします。双方向同期を有効にして、スプレッドシートで加えられた変更がアプリに即座に反映され、モバイルユーザーからの更新がリアルタイムでソースに書き戻されるようにすることができます。これにより、手動データ入力の必要がなくなり、チームの貴重な時間が節約されます。

データが同期され、リアルタイムの更新がアクティブになった後、ワークフローをモバイルフレンドリーなタスク管理アプリに変換できます。Adaloの 「タスクを割り当てる」機能テンプレート は、標準的なタスクトラッカー機能の約80%をすぐに提供します。これには、「マイタスク」「チームタスク」「タスクの詳細」の画面が含まれています。そこから、 プッシュ通知 などの機能を追加して、チームメンバーに新しい割り当てや期限が近づいていることを通知できます。フィールドワーカーの場合、GPS位置情報トラッキングとカメラ統合を有効にして、写真とタイムスタンプを使用してタスクを文書化し、データ入力エラーを大幅に削減できます。

Adaloはロールベースのアクセス制御もサポートしているため、マネージャーはすべてのタスクを表示でき、チームメンバーは自分の割り当てのみを表示できます。AND/ORロジックを使用したリストフィルターを使用してタスクビューをカスタマイズできます。たとえば、ログインしたユーザーに割り当てられた「高優先度」タスクを表示します。大規模なタスクリストの場合、ページ分割(一度に50タスクを読み込む)と検索機能を追加することにより、モバイルデバイスのパフォーマンスを向上させることができます。これらのツールとAdaloの迅速なセットアップにより、タスク管理が効率的でスケーラブルになります。

タスクトラッカー用の従来のアプリ開発には、40,000ドルから60,000ドルの費用がかかり、6~12ヶ月かかる可能性があります。一方、Adaloで同じアプリを構築する場合、初年度で約760~793ドルの費用がかかり、わずか数日で立ち上げることができます。組織は報告しています 従来のコーディングアプローチと比較して、開発サイクルが90%高速化 Adaloのようなビジュアルビルダーとコードから始めることを比較します。さらに、厳密なSaaステンプレートに束縛されることなく、データ構造、ブランディング、ワークフロー承認の完全な制御を保持します。

結論

AirtableとGoogle シート間でタスクデータを同期したままにすると、手動でコピー&ペーストする手間がなくなり、すべてが最新の状態に保たれます。このセットアップにより、利害関係者はGoogle シートで高レベルのレポートを分析でき、プロジェクトマネージャーはAirtableで詳細なタスク管理を行うことができます。これはウィンウィンであり、誰もが自分が好む環境で作業できます。

さらに一歩進めて、スプレッドシートデータをモバイルアプリに変えると、生産性が急増します。同期されたデータをAdaloにリンクすることにより、フィールドワーカーは現場でタスクステータスを更新でき、オフィススタッフはリアルタイムで進捗を追跡できます。これにより、手動データ入力が削減され、タスク管理がスムーズに保たれます。プッシュ通知、GPS刻印付きロケーショントラッキング、写真アップロードなどの機能により、さらに多くの効率が追加され、現場のオペレーションとリモート監督が楽に接続されます。

これらのツールを使用している組織は、従来のコード方法と比べて、より高速な開発サイクルを報告しています。フィールドチームは在庫精度が95%向上し、ケーススタディでは、手動でのスプレッドシート更新を削除し、Adalo統合を通じてモバイルアクセスを有効にすることで、1週間あたり最大15時間の時間節約が強調されています。

コストはもう1つの大きな利点です。カスタムアプリの構築には40,000~60,000ドルの費用がかかり、6~12ヶ月かかります。一方、Adaloで構築されたアプリは初年度で約760~793ドルの費用がかかります。さらに、ユーザーあたりのサブスクリプション料金について心配することなく、アプリのデータ構造、ブランディング、ワークフローの完全な制御を維持します。

クリーンで適切にマップされたデータ構造をセットアップすることが重要です。適切な統合により、エラーが40~60%削減され、意思決定が加速され、正確でリアルタイムなデータへのユニバーサルアクセスが確保されます。Airtable拡張機能経由の一方向同期、サードパーティツールでの双方向同期、またはAPI統合を選択するかどうかに関わらず、チームはプラットフォーム全体でシームレスに協力し、どこにいても足並みを揃えることができます。

よくある質問

Airtableとソフトウェアを同期する利点は何ですか?

AirtableとGoogle シート間のデータを同期すると、確保されます 即座の更新 とスムーズなチームワーク。双方向同期を使用すると、一方のプラットフォームで加えた変更が自動的に他方に表示されます。退屈な手動更新や間違いが忍び込むことを心配する必要はありません。

このセットアップにより、ワークフローが簡素化され、全員が同じページに保たれ、データの不一致に対処する代わりに、より大きな優先事項に取り組むための時間が解放されます。これは、両方のツールが支障なく連携するための簡単な方法です。

Airtableをソフトウェアと同期するときにデータの一貫性を保つにはどうすればよいですか?

AirtableとGoogle シート間でデータを整列させるには、リアルタイムまたはニアリアルタイムの同期をサポートするツールを活用します。Airtableの組み込み自動化オプション、サードパーティコネクタ、またはZapierなどのワークフロープラットフォームが優れた選択肢です。これらのツールにより、フィールドをマップして、2つのプラットフォーム間で更新がシームレスに流れるようにトリガーを設定できます。

最適なパフォーマンスを得るには、双方向同期またはレコードの追加と更新の両方を自動的に処理するトリガーをセットアップすることを検討してください。自動化を定期的にテストして、一方のプラットフォームでの変更が他方で正しく反映されることを確認する習慣を身に付けてください。適切なセットアップで、AirtableとGoogle シート全体でデータを正確かつ一貫性を保つことができます。

APIを使用してAirtableとソフトウェア間でデータを同期するために必要なスキルは何ですか?

使用する Airtable さらに Google Sheets APIを使用してデータを同期するには、 RESTful API と基本的なスクリプティングスキルを深く理解する必要があります。これは、HTTP要求( GET または POSTAirtableおよびGoogle Sheetsの API と対話するため、またAPI キーなどの認証方法を処理するため OAuth 2.0.

スクリプト言語に精通している場合 JavaScript または Node.jsカスタムスクリプトを作成してタスクを自動化できます。たとえば、2つのプラットフォーム間でレコードを同期したり、特定のデータフィールドを更新したりします。リクエストを適切にフォーマットし、JSON レスポンスを処理し、スクリプトのエラーに対処する方法も知る必要があります。

コーディングが得意でない場合、自動化ツールはプロセスを簡単にすることができます。Zapier または Make(旧称 Integromat)などのプラットフォームを使用すれば、重いコーディングなしに Airtable と Google Sheets を接続できます。ただし、これらのツールでも、API の基本概念とデータ構造を基本的に理解していると、トラブルシューティングやカスタマイズを追加する際に非常に役立ちます。

要するに、スクリプトを一から書く場合でも自動化ツールを使用する場合でも、API の知識、スクリプトスキル、データ管理の専門知識を組み合わせることが、スムーズな統合に不可欠です。

事前作成されたアプリテンプレートの1つを使用して、アプリを素早く構築

コードなしで構築を開始

関連コンテンツ